General
  • Cities in a "No-Regrets" Climate Strategy: Lessons from Transition Economies (93k pdf)
    – Prepared for USAID and USEPA by the Pacific Northwest National Laboratory (1997). This report focuses on selected cases that relate to city-level approaches to mitigation, and on policy tools that enhance economic well-being. It also provides first-hand analysis from in-country experts in four nations: Poland, the Czech Republic, Russia, and Ukraine.
Activities Implemented Jointly
  • AIJ in the Non-Energy Sector in India: Opportunities and Concerns (478k pdf).
    – By N.H. Ravindranath, Anandi Meili, and R. Anita
    (LBNL-41999, 1998). In this paper, the opportunities and concerns from the perspective of developing countries, particularly that of India, with respect to AIJ are presented, followed by three examples of non-energy sector project proposals.
